Overview of Eufy S220 Privacy Features

The Eufy S220 is designed with user privacy at its core. It incorporates several features that help protect user data from unauthorized access and ensure transparency in data handling. These features include local storage options, encryption protocols, and user controls over data sharing.

Key Privacy Features

Local Storage

The Eufy S220 allows users to store footage locally on a secure device, reducing reliance on cloud storage. This minimizes the risk of data breaches and unauthorized access from external servers. Local storage options include encrypted SD cards and dedicated storage hubs.

End-to-End Encryption

All video streams and recordings transmitted by the Eufy S220 are protected with end-to-end encryption. This ensures that only authorized users can access the footage, preventing interception or tampering during transmission.

User Privacy Controls

The device offers comprehensive privacy controls, including the ability to disable recording, mute audio, or turn off cameras entirely. Users can also set permissions for different family members or guests, maintaining control over who can view or access footage.

Data Sharing and Transparency

Eufy emphasizes transparency in its data practices. The company provides clear information about what data is collected, how it is used, and with whom it may be shared. Users can review privacy policies and opt-out of certain data-sharing features if desired.

Security Measures and Updates

The Eufy S220 receives regular security updates to address potential vulnerabilities. The device also employs multi-factor authentication and secure firmware updates to enhance overall security and protect user privacy.

Best Practices for Users

  • Regularly update device firmware and app software.
  • Use strong, unique passwords for device access.
  • Enable multi-factor authentication whenever possible.
  • Review and customize privacy settings regularly.
  • Limit data sharing to trusted contacts.
